The Evolution of Yield Farming in the DeFi Ecosystem

Yield farming has become a cornerstone of the decentralized finance (DeFi) revolution, transforming how investors engage with blockchain protocols. As we approach 2026, yield farming continues to evolve, driven by technological advancements, increased adoption, and the ever-expanding DeFi ecosystem. This first part of our exploration will delve into these transformative trends and strategic insights that will shape the future of yield farming.

The Surge of Decentralized Platforms

In the early days, DeFi platforms like Uniswap and Compound laid the groundwork for yield farming by offering decentralized lending, borrowing, and trading services. Fast forward to 2026, and we see an explosion of new platforms leveraging blockchain to create novel financial products and services. These platforms are not just limited to traditional finance but also encompass decentralized insurance, prediction markets, and more.

The surge in decentralized platforms has led to a diversification of yield farming opportunities. Investors now have access to a broader range of protocols, each offering unique ways to earn interest, rewards, or tokens through staking, liquidity provision, or governance participation.

Technological Advancements

Technological advancements have been a driving force behind the evolution of yield farming. The introduction of Layer 2 solutions, such as Optimistic Rollups and zk-Rollups, has significantly reduced transaction costs and increased throughput, making DeFi more efficient and scalable. These advancements are critical for maintaining the sustainability and growth of yield farming strategies.

Moreover, the integration of non-fungible tokens (NFTs) and programmable money through decentralized finance has opened up new avenues for yield generation. For instance, staking NFTs or using them as collateral in lending protocols can yield additional rewards, further diversifying the yield farming landscape.

Strategic Insights and Risk Management

As yield farming opportunities become more varied, strategic planning and risk management become paramount. Investors need to carefully evaluate the risk-reward profile of each opportunity, considering factors such as the stability of the underlying protocol, the volatility of the assets involved, and the potential for smart contract vulnerabilities.

Diversification remains a key strategy in navigating the complexities of yield farming. By spreading investments across multiple protocols and asset classes, investors can mitigate risks and optimize returns. Additionally, staying informed about the latest developments in the DeFi space, such as regulatory changes and technological innovations, is crucial for making informed decisions.

Community Governance and DAOs

The rise of dec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) has introduced a new dimension to yield farming. DAOs enable community-driven decision-making, allowing members to collectively govern the allocation of funds and the selection of yield farming strategies. This democratic approach not only enhances transparency but also fosters a sense of ownership among participants.

Investing in DAOs that focus on yield farming can provide access to innovative strategies and collective investment opportunities. However, it's essential to thoroughly vet DAOs to ensure they align with your risk tolerance and investment goals.

Advanced Yield Farming Strategies

Staking and Compounding

Staking remains one of the most straightforward and accessible yield farming methods. However, to truly maximize returns, investors should consider compound interest strategies. Compounding involves reinvesting the rewards generated from staking to earn additional rewards over time. This strategy can significantly amplify returns, especially when used with protocols that offer high and stable yields.

Liquidity Provision and Impermanent Loss Management

Liquidity provision in decentralized exchanges (DEXs) like Uniswap or Balancer is another popular yield farming method. However, it comes with the risk of impermanent loss, which occurs when the price of the assets provided as liquidity deviates significantly from their initial ratio.

To manage impermanent loss, investors can employ advanced strategies such as:

Liquidity Farming with Stablecoins: Providing liquidity to stablecoin pools can mitigate impermanent loss risks, as stablecoins maintain stable prices. Dynamic Liquidity Allocation: Adjusting liquidity allocation based on market conditions and volatility can help optimize returns and minimize losses. Leveraged Yield Farming

Leverage is increasingly being integrated into the DeFi space, offering new avenues for yield farming. Platforms like yearn.finance and Aave provide leverage on top of traditional yield farming methods, enabling investors to amplify their exposure and potential returns.

However, leveraging comes with heightened risk. It's crucial to understand the mechanics of leveraged yield farming and to use leverage judiciously, considering factors like collateralization ratios and market volatility.

Emerging Trends

Decentralized Insurance and Risk Management

Decentralized insurance is emerging as a critical component of yield farming strategies. By insuring against potential losses from smart contract vulnerabilities or market downturns, investors can safeguard their yields and pursue higher-risk, higher-reward strategies with greater confidence.

Protocols like Nexus Mutual and Cover Protocol are at the forefront of this trend, offering decentralized insurance products that can be integrated into yield farming strategies to enhance risk management.

Decentralized Governance and Token Incentives

Decentralized governance tokens are playing an increasingly important role in yield farming. By holding governance tokens, investors can participate in protocol governance and influence decision-making processes that directly impact yield opportunities.

Additionally, holding governance tokens often comes with yield farming rewards. Investors can earn additional yields by staking governance tokens in dedicated liquidity pools or through governance-based yield farming strategies.

Cross-Chain Yield Farming

As blockchain interoperability becomes more prevalent, cross-chain yield farming is emerging as a powerful strategy. By leveraging assets across multiple blockchains, investors can access a broader range of yield opportunities and diversify their exposure.

Protocols like Multichain and Wrapped BTC facilitate cross-chain yield farming, enabling investors to tap into yield opportunities on different blockchains without the need for complex multi-step transactions.

Tools and Technologies for Maximizing Yield Farming

Yield Optimizers and Portfolio Management Tools

Yield optimizers like Zapper and Zerion provide comprehensive tools for managing and optimizing yield farming portfolios. These platforms offer features like portfolio tracking, yield optimization, and integration with multiple DeFi protocols.

Additionally, advanced portfolio management tools like Harvest Finance and Beefy Finance offer automated yield farming strategies, enabling investors to maximize returns with minimal effort.

Smart Contract Audits and Risk Assessment Tools

Given the inherent risks in yield farming, smart contract audits and risk assessment tools are indispensable. Platforms like CertiK and Hacken offer robust auditing services to ensure the security of DeFi protocols and smart contracts.

Risk assessment tools like DeFi Pulse and Dune Analytics provide valuable insights into market conditions, protocol performance, and risk metrics, helping investors make informed decisions and manage risks effectively.

Unpacking BTC L2 Programmable Power

BTC L2 Programmable Power is not just a buzzword; it represents a significant leap in blockchain architecture. Layer 2 solutions are designed to alleviate the congestion and high fees often experienced on the main blockchain, commonly referred to as Layer 1. By shifting transactions off the primary blockchain, these solutions create a more efficient, cost-effective, and scalable environment.

At its core, BTC L2 Programmable Power utilizes smart contracts to handle transactions in a secondary layer, thereby reducing the load on the main blockchain. This approach not only speeds up transaction times but also significantly lowers costs. The smart contracts operate on the Layer 2 network but are ultimately settled on the main blockchain, ensuring security and integrity.

The Mechanics of Layer 2 Solutions

Understanding how BTC L2 Programmable Power works requires a dive into the mechanics of Layer 2 solutions. These solutions often employ techniques like sidechains, state channels, or rollups to process transactions off the main blockchain. For instance, rollups bundle multiple transactions into a single batch that is then recorded on the main chain, drastically reducing the number of transactions processed directly on Layer 1.

One of the most popular Layer 2 solutions is the Lightning Network, which allows for near-instantaneous transactions with minimal fees. The BTC L2 Programmable Power leverages similar principles, albeit tailored specifically to Bitcoin’s ecosystem. By enabling Bitcoin users to transact quickly and affordably, BTC L2 Programmable Power addresses one of the primary limitations of traditional blockchain networks.
